paule wrote: | I have used Pet Maker Plus successfully with a puppy 4.21 installation on one of my machines, but I cannot get it to work on my 4.31 (MacPup Foxy 3) machine. When I click on an SFS to install it, the installation does not take place. The package title can be found in petget, but the program is not installed. Petget can remove the item from the installed package list ok. I have tried both versions of 1.73 the one designated 430 acts as I describe above, when I use the other version, it starts the installation dialogue, but after a second, it beeps and aborts the installation process. I would really like to be able to use this to install Oxygen office3.sfs so any suggestions would be greatly appreciated. Oh I have tried Petmaker plus on different .sfs files, and all have the same problem.
Thanks in advance.
cheers, Paul |
431 needs sfs version 4 , are you sure your sfs are version 4? If not, go to menu-->utility-->sfsconverter
